Beit Kodesh
Purim Workshop

Congregation Beit Kodesh will
have a workshop 9:30 a.m.Feb.
20 at the synagogue to prepare
shalach manot plates for the
needy. Also, there will be a dis-
cussion of "Esther & Vashti —
Bible's First Feminists" as well
as a Silliest Hat contest.
The event is open to children
and adults. There is no charge.
Refreshments will be served.
For reservations, call Lyn Wag-
ner-Ditzhazy, 425-5116.
